How Do Leeds To Waterloo Split Tickets Work?
By traveling from Leeds to Waterloo using Split Ticket, you will have two to three train tickets rather than one singular ticket.Splitting your Leeds to Waterloo train ticket is the best option to save money on your train journey.

How Can I Get To The Leeds Railway Station For My Journey To Waterloo?
You can access the city cente railway station by car,taxi,bicycle(If you need to take your bike on the train, please check with the train operator first.) and bus for your train journey from Leeds to Waterloo.
The Citybus stops here and connects key location in Leeds making your journey to Waterloo easy. For more information about all buses in West Yorkshire visit www.wymetro.com

Ticket machines can be located throughout the station meaning last minute train tickets from Leeds to Waterloo can be bought.
Lost property counter hours are Monday to Sunday 08:00 – 21:00. Items handed in at the station are kept in the left luggage office and items left on trains are kept by the train company.Lost property counters are also available at Waterloo.
